1.3 Notes to SIPROTEC objects
1.3.1 Changing the setting group
In order to change the setting group, the value "1" = ON must be transmitted to the
corresponding register.
Switching ON one setting group automatically switches OFF the current active set-
ting group.
Transmission of the value "0" = OFF is insignificant for the change of the setting
group and is refused by the device.
A change of the setting group is only possible via Modbus if the parameter Change
to Another Setting Group (parameter address = 302) has the value
Protocol.

1.3.2 Cooling medium temperature
The cooling medium temperature is transferred in per cent (%) to the 7UM62.
The protection device must be informed about the 100 % corresponding tempera-
ture using parameter 49 Temperature for Scaling (function 49 Thermal
Overload, parameter address = 1608).
The temperature value via Modbus is only taken into account and shown at the
SIPROTEC device if the parameter 49 Temperature Input (function 49
Thermal Overload, parameter address = 1607) has the value Fieldbus.
Unlike measured values in input direction, the identification "Overflow" or "Invalid"
is not indicated with the value -32768 (ref. to manual "SIPROTEC Communication
module, Modbus - Communication profile").
If an evaluation of the measurement status of the cooling medium temperature is
required then the indication “>Fail.Temp.inp” (>49 Failure temperature input,
internal object no. = 1508), routed to “Destination system interface” in the DIGSI
Configuration matrix, has to be used for this separately.
